As the global economy continues to evolve, startup ecosystems around the world are playing a crucial role in driving innovation, creating jobs, and fostering economic growth. In this blog post, we will take a closer look at the startup landscape in the UK, Karachi (Pakistan), and highlight some of the best Indonesian companies making waves in the industry. **Startup Ecosystem in the UK** The United Kingdom is known for its vibrant startup ecosystem, with cities like London, Manchester, and Edinburgh emerging as hubs for innovation and entrepreneurship. The UK government has been supportive of startups, offering various programs and initiatives to help founders grow their businesses. From fintech and biotech to e-commerce and AI, UK startups are at the forefront of cutting-edge technologies and disruptive business models. **Startup Scene in Karachi, Pakistan** In recent years, Karachi has witnessed a significant rise in the number of startups, driven by a young and tech-savvy population. The city is home to a burgeoning tech ecosystem, with co-working spaces, incubators, and accelerators providing support to aspiring entrepreneurs. From e-commerce platforms and fintech solutions to agritech and healthcare startups, Karachi is quickly becoming a hotspot for innovation and investment. **Best Indonesian Companies** Indonesia, with its large population and growing middle class, offers immense opportunities for businesses of all sizes. Several Indonesian companies have made a mark on the global stage, showcasing the country's potential in sectors like e-commerce, ride-hailing, and fintech. Companies like Gojek, Tokopedia, and Traveloka have achieved unicorn status and are considered among the best in the region, attracting international attention and investment. In conclusion, the UK, Karachi, and Indonesia represent diverse and dynamic startup ecosystems, each offering unique opportunities and challenges for entrepreneurs. By fostering innovation, supporting startups, and cultivating a culture of entrepreneurship, these regions are poised to shape the future of the global economy.
